You are booking hotel for more than 30 days

Sort By:
  • Popular
  • User Rating (Highest First)
  • Price (Highest First)
  • Price (Lowest First)
Travel Tips

Select Filters

Price per night
  • (857)
  • (618)
  • (398)
  • (417)
  • (265)
  • (155)
  • (377)
  • (155)

Your Budget

to
Star Category
  • (569)
  • (2014)
  • (2850)
User Rating
  • (703)
  • (1428)
  • (1904)
  • (1954)
  • (1959)
Property Type
  • (3680)
  • (1930)
  • (1360)

Show 5 more

Locality

Preferred By Indians

Popular Areas

Other Areas

Chains
  • (18)
  • (10)
  • (4)
  • (2)
  • (2)
  • (4)
  • (6)
  • (3)
  • (12)
  • (1)
  • (4)
Amenities
Guests Love
  • (4714)
  • (7311)
  • (2140)

Show -3 more

Booking Preference
Booking Preference
  • (2903)
  • (103)
  • (9010)
  • (4729)
House Rules
  • (147)
  • (247)
  • (342)
  • (6)
BACK TO TOP

Top Reviewed Hotels

Swiss-Belhotel Tuban

0 1 2 3 0 1 2 3 4

₹ 2,683

Per Night

Kuta

Kuta

Hilton Bali Resort

0 1 2 3 4 0 1 2 3 4

₹ 11,975

Per Night

Nusa Dua

Grand Zuri Kuta Bali

0 1 2 3 0 1 2 3 4

₹ 2,621

Per Night

Kuta

Kuta

Nusa Dua

Kuta

SADARA Resort

0 1 2 3 4 0 1 2 3 4

₹ 8,218

Per Night

Nusa Dua

Seminyak

Bali Hotels by Popular Areas

Similar Properties in Bali Like AV Villa Kayla

Suweta Homestay by Supala

0 1 2 0 1 2 3 4

₹ 10,075

Per Night

Ubud

Taman Agung Hotel

0 1 2 0 1 2 3 4

₹ 3,225

Per Night

Sanur

Outpost Penestanan

0 1 2 0 1 2 3 4

₹ 3,349

Per Night

Ubud

Sanur House

0 1 2 0 1 2 3 4

₹ 6,876

Per Night

Sanur

Sedasa Lodge

0 1 2 0 1 2 3 4

₹ 3,448

Per Night

Canggu

Ubud

Bloo Lagoon Eco Village

0 1 2 0 1 2 3 4

₹ 10,344

Per Night

Padang Bai

Gaing Mas Jimbaran Villas

0 1 2 0 1 2 3 4

₹ 3,215

Per Night

Jimbaran

Buda Cottage Ubud

0 1 2 0 1 2 3 4

₹ 1,741

Per Night

Ubud

Near Lovina Beach

Four Star Hotels in Bali

Villa Bali Asri Seminyak

0 1 2 3 0 1 2 3 4

₹ 49,371

Per Night

Seminyak

Ubud

Griya Shanti Villas & Spa

0 1 2 3 0 1 2 3 4

₹ 7,636

Per Night

Ubud

Puri Bagus Lovina

0 1 2 3 0 1 2 3 4

₹ 21,188

Per Night

Lovina Beach

The Acala Shri Sedana

0 1 2 3 0 1 2 3 4

₹ 4,590

Per Night

Nusa Lembongan

Jannata Resort

0 1 2 3 0 1 2 3 4

₹ 8,762

Per Night

Ubud

Five Star Hotels in Bali

Seminyak

ALAYA RESORT UBUD

0 1 2 3 4 0 1 2 3 4

₹ 14,894

Per Night

Ubud

Nusa Dua

Raffles Bali

0 1 2 3 4 0 1 2 3 4

₹ 80,720

Per Night

Jimbaran

The Pavilions Bali

0 1 2 3 4 0 1 2 3 4

₹ 23,990

Per Night

Sanur

Chapung Sebali

0 1 2 3 4 0 1 2 3 4

₹ 15,852

Per Night

Ubud

ANDAZ BALI, BY HYATT

0 1 2 3 4 0 1 2 3 4

₹ 19,894

Per Night

Sanur

Pemuteran

The Magani Hotel and Spa

0 1 2 3 4 0 1 2 3 4

₹ 6,495

Per Night

Kuta

Disini Villa

0 1 2 3 4 0 1 2 3 4

₹ 11,596

Per Night

Seminyak

Best Hotels in Bali

Kuta

Menjangan Dynasty Resort

0 1 2 3 4 0 1 2 3 4

₹ 9,453

Per Night

Pemuteran

Hard Rock Hotel Bali

0 1 2 3 4 0 1 2 3 4

₹ 22,714

Per Night

Kuta

Bali Spirit Hotel & Spa

0 1 2 3 0 1 2 3 4

₹ 3,057

Per Night

Ubud

The Miracle Villas Nusa Dua

0 1 2 3 0 1 2 3 4

₹ 12,142

Per Night

Nusa Dua

Amarta Beach Cottages

0 1 2 0 1 2 3 4

₹ 4,506

Per Night

Near Candidasa Beach

Lovina Beach

Grand Zuri Kuta Bali

0 1 2 3 0 1 2 3 4

₹ 2,621

Per Night

Kuta

Seminyak

Bayside Bungalows

0 1 2 3 0 1 2 3 4

₹ 3,285

Per Night

Near Candidasa Beach

Bangli

Properties in Bali

Show More

Best Hotels in Cities Nearby Bali

Licin

Pearl of Trawangan

0 1 2 3 0 1 2 3 4

₹ 5,751

Per Night

Gili Trawangan

Lombok Astoria Hotel

0 1 2 3 0 1 2 3 4

₹ 2,831

Per Night

Mataram

Aston Inn Mataram

0 1 2 3 0 1 2 3 4

₹ 3,566

Per Night

Mataram

Ketapang Indah Hotel

0 1 2 3 0 1 2 3 4

₹ 4,106

Per Night

Kalipuro

Shanaya Resort Malang

0 1 2 3 0 1 2 3 4

₹ 4,136

Per Night

Malang

Lombok

Mangsit

Global Presence

Show More

Top Reviewed Hotels

Nusa Dua

The Lokha Ubud

0 1 2 3 4 0 1 2 3 4

₹ 7,105

Per Night

Ubud

Hilton Bali Resort

0 1 2 3 4 0 1 2 3 4

₹ 11,975

Per Night

Nusa Dua

Swiss-Belhotel Tuban

0 1 2 3 0 1 2 3 4

₹ 2,683

Per Night

Kuta

Grand Zuri Kuta Bali

0 1 2 3 0 1 2 3 4

₹ 2,621

Per Night

Kuta

Kuta

Seminyak

Kuta

The Evitel Resort Ubud

0 1 2 0 1 2 3 4

₹ 3,517

Per Night

Ubud